# Flaglight Rollouts — Approvals

Quick version for on-call: any rollout touching more than 5% of traffic needs an approval in Flaglight before the ramp continues. Kill switches don't need approval — just flip them and note it in the incident channel. Scheduled ramps pause automatically if error budget burns hot. If you're stuck at 2 a.m. with a pending approval, there's one person authorized to override, and that's the approver below.

account owner for tagep-bafof: Norael Gilax Juleth

Finance Review Summary — Hartbeck Franchise

Welcome aboard. Quick picture of where the Hartbeck franchise agreement stands: royalties are flowing on time, margins are a touch better than modelled, and the marketing fund is fully reconciled. One wrinkle — the territory exclusivity clause is up for renegotiation next quarter, and Hartbeck will push hard. Numbers in the appendix are solid. How this fits our broader plans is noted below.

confidential, bawip-fahap: Gross margin on Ulaael came in at 5 percent against a plan of 10 percent. Only 5 of the 100 pilot accounts renewed Ulaael, so a churn review is set for July 1.

FAQ: Why does name resolution for the Wrenfold API flake out?

Short version: our internal resolver pool in the Dunmoor cluster occasionally drops responses when the Larchbank forwarder restarts, so clients see intermittent NXDOMAIN for about thirty seconds. It's annoying but not an attack — we've checked. Mitigation is the cached-fallback resolver, which is sealed behind the emergency config store. If you need to review or unseal that store during an audit, the recovery passphrase is recorded immediately below this entry.

vault phrase of fahip-bagag = drudor-ulays-zoreth-fenir-rusiel-jorir-ulair-joreth-ulavan-ralael

Managers-Only Wiki: Support Outsourcing

For the incoming director: Tarnwell Labs moves tier-one support to Greyhollow Services in Q4. In-house team retains escalations and the Pellon enterprise accounts. Transition runs eight weeks with dual coverage. Customer comms drafted; staff briefings scheduled. Budget impact is favourable from month three. The underlying plan is summarised in the confidential note below.

management briefing: Only 33 of the 205 pilot accounts renewed Kasath, so a churn review is set for October 17. Weniusek Logistics is in early talks to buy Holethax Freight for about $345.6 million.